Toonie Days are returning to Sun Peaks Resort this winter and if you live in Kamloops and the surrounding area, Washington, or the Lower Mainland, take note of your special Toonie Day!
November 25 Washington Toonie Day
November 26 Lower Mainland Toonie Day
December 6 Kamloops Toonie Day
Bring your $2 bucks and a non-perishable food item for the Salvation Army and hit the slopes for your day. Proceeds from the lift tickets will go to the Kamloops Food Bank and the Sun Peaks Health Association. A valid form of identification is required for your Toonie Day ticket.
For Kamloops residents, the Ski Shuttle through Canada West Coachlines will be operating on Dec. 6, so leave your car at home and hop on the ski bus. Regular rates apply ($25/round trip). Check out the website for all of the times and pick-up/drop-off locations!
